Cyber-Capable AI Agents: Vulnerabilities, Evaluation Containment, and Defensive Response

Abu Bakar Siddik

Abstract

Cyber-capable AI agents combine language models with tools, memory, and execution en- vironments to perform multi-step offensive-security tasks. Existing work separately measures cyber capability and catalogs attacks against agent components, but provides less guidance on containing a capable agent within the environments used to evaluate it.
